Community-Led Conservation Projects in Vermont
The funding provided under this initiative is focused on promoting community involvement in conservation efforts aimed at restoring natural habitats and protecting endangered species in Morrisville. Specifically, this funding supports collaborative projects that engage local residents in hands-on environmental stewardship, awareness campaigns, and biodiversity initiatives. By fostering local engagement in conservation practices, this funding seeks to create a culture of ecological responsibility among community members, thereby addressing pressing environmental challenges.
For instance, a project might involve a community-led habitat restoration initiative where residents participate in the replanting of native species and the removal of invasive plants in a designated area. Workshops educating community members about local ecosystems, species conservation efforts, and sustainable practices can also be developed as part of this initiative. By involving local residents directly in these projects, the community builds a connection to their environment while also improving the health of local ecosystems.
Organizations interested in applying for this funding must demonstrate a clear commitment to involving local communities in conservation activities. Eligible applicants include non-profits or community groups experienced in sustainability and community engagement initiatives. However, those purely focused on large-scale environmental assessments without incorporating community action may not qualify for this funding.
To align effectively with funding requirements, proposed projects should prioritize participant involvement in both decision-making and implementation stages. Successful applicants will demonstrate their ability to foster collaboration among diverse community members, ensuring that projects are reflective of local needs and environmental contexts. Strong metrics for success will include participant numbers, community feedback, and ecological impact assessments.
Unlike general environmental grants that may fund a wide array of initiatives, this funding specifically excludes support for projects that do not involve direct community engagement. Initiatives that focus solely on policy advocacy or research without tangible on-the-ground activity or community participation do not meet the eligibility criteria, making it imperative that all proposals focus on fostering a hands-on approach to environmental stewardship.
